Car Price Prediction Model for Syarah

Developed a machine learning model to predict car prices for Syarah, a major Saudi Arabian car marketplace. The model assisted in improving pricing strategies for sellers by generating accurate price estimates based on car features, release year, and market trends.

Conducted extensive exploratory data analysis (EDA) to identify key features that influence car pricing, such as vehicle specifications and market conditions. Utilized Python (Pandas, Scikit-learn) to build a regression model that provided sellers with reliable price predictions, contributing to better pricing strategies and improving marketplace efficiency.
